Cache invalidation for the Tindervale product catalog is triggered whenever a merchandiser publishes a price or stock change. The Quillhook service receives the publish event, computes affected SKU keys, and issues purge requests to both edge caches. If purges back up, check the dead-letter queue first; stale entries older than fifteen minutes should be flushed manually. Do not restart Quillhook mid-purge, as in-flight keys are lost. Verify behavior against the settings below before making any changes.

service settings:
[istael]
team = gilath
access_code = ac_468cdf
owner = casdor.gilox
host = istael.kelviforge.internal
port = 5432
peer = quenwyn.braskworks.corp
salt = 6678df32
pin = 7400

Quarterly Planning Note — Branch Managers

Quick heads-up for Q3 planning: the hiring freeze in the Retail Fulfilment Division at Brightholm & Carr stays in place through at least September. That means no new requisitions, no backfills without sign-off from divisional leadership, and temp contracts capped at eight weeks. We know some branches are stretched — flag genuine pinch points to your regional lead rather than working around the rules. The freeze isn't arbitrary; it ties into wider plans, which are set out in the confidential note below.

management briefing: Headcount on the Belix team goes from 60 to 93 by the end of November. Gross margin on Belix came in at 23 percent against a plan of 47 percent.

The Amberline rewards scheme is being restructured effective next quarter. Key changes: flat 2% earn rate replaces tiered points; vouchers replace catalogue redemption; dormant accounts purge after 18 months. Finance actions: recalculate the deferred-revenue provision, unwind the old breakage model, and report revised liability figures at the next close. Treat all projections as draft until sign-off. Strategic context is summarised in the confidential note below.

board note of yahig-yahif: Silmirox Works plans to raise the Aldius list price by 18.5 percent in January. The steering committee signed off on a budget of $141.9 million for Project Tamix. The renewal with Eliysek Logistics closes at $114.1 million a year, 18.9 percent below the last contract. Project Gordor slips by a full year because of the supplier delay.